Local Tips

Rent a bicycle to explore smaller neighborhoods and enjoy fresh pastries from local bakeries in the mornings. Many shops close midday for 'riposo', so plan accordingly.

Cultural Etiquette

Dress modestly when visiting churches; tipping is appreciated but not mandatory (round up or leave small change). Respect local customs, greet with 'buongiorno', and ask before taking photographs.

Hidden Gems

Seek out the ancient crypt below San Zeno Basilica, taste regional wines at small enotecas, and visit the little-known canal gardens near Porta Palio.
